VISA INC-CLASS A SHARES (V) Institutional Selling Activity

Several institutional investors tracked by InsiderSet reduced exposure to VISA INC-CLASS A SHARES (V) during the quarter ended March 31, 2026 based on sequential SEC Form 13F filings.

The largest disclosed institutional seller of V during the latest reporting period reduced its reported position by approximately $313.67M based on quarter-end filing values.

Institutional selling activity may reflect profit-taking, sector rotation, portfolio rebalancing, or changing conviction levels among major investment firms. InsiderSet tracks quarter-over-quarter holding reductions, full exits, estimated value changes, and historical selling activity using publicly disclosed SEC filing data.

The investors covered on this page collectively reduced approximately $949.86M in reported V exposure during the latest filing period, although many institutional holders continue to maintain significant long-term ownership positions in VISA INC-CLASS A SHARES.
